About Judi Health Judi Health is an enterprise health technology company providing a comprehensive suite of solutions for employers and health plans, including: Capital Rx , a public benefit corporation delivering full-service pharmacy benefit management (PBM) solutions to self-insured employers, Judi Health™ , which offers full-service health benefit management solutions to employers, TPAs, and health plans, and Judi® , the industry's leading proprietary Enterprise Health Platform (EHP), which consolidates all claim administration-related workflows in one scalable, secure platform. Together with our clients, we're rebuilding trust in healthcare in the U.S. and deploying the infrastructure we need for the care we deserve. To learn more, visit www.judi.health . Position Responsibilities: Lead administrative and operational tasks to support the implementation and operations of clinical programs, including pharmacogenomics, MTM, adherence, opioid safety, concurrent and retrospective drug utilization review, and other initiatives as needed Support clinical programs business development needs, including client contracting, vendor management, preparation of opportunity analyses, and program sales support Validate program identification and claim files, fax and letter communication proofs, vendor invoices, and client invoices for accuracy on a reoccurring basis Generate data outputs and analyze large data sets to monitor program quality and identify enhancement opportunities Manage large scale projects to support business needs Maintain drug lists to support operations of clinical programs including periodic drug list maintenance, weekly and quarterly list reviews, and ad-hoc updates Ensure customer satisfaction, demonstrate genuine compassion and care, and provide professional customer service in a fast-paced environment. Uphold general business needs and operations as required Required Qualifications: 2+ years of applicable experience in a clinical pharmacy setting PBM, health plan, or related health care experience 1+ years of prior experience in business analysis, project management, or related fields Ability to manage multiple complex projects simultaneously with minimal direction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ite with emphasis on Microsoft Excel and PowerPoint Active, unrestricted pharmacy technician license
